1. Discectomy

A discectomy is one of the most frequently performed spine surgeries. It involves removing part of a herniated or damaged disc that is pressing on the spinal nerves.

When It’s Recommended:

  • Herniated disc causing severe back and leg pain (sciatica)

  • Numbness or weakness in the legs

  • Pain that doesn’t improve with physical therapy or medications

Benefits:

  • Relieves nerve compression and pain

  • Improves leg strength and sensation

  • Enables patients to return to normal activities faster

2. Laminectomy

A laminectomy is a surgical procedure where a portion of the vertebral bone (lamina) is removed to relieve pressure on the spinal cord or nerves.

When It’s Recommended:

  • Spinal stenosis (narrowing of the spinal canal)

  • Persistent back and leg pain

  • Difficulty walking or standing due to nerve compression

Benefits:

  • Reduces nerve pressure and improves mobility

  • Alleviates chronic back or leg pain

  • Enhances quality of life and function

3. Spinal Fusion

Spinal fusion is performed to permanently join two or more vertebrae to eliminate movement between them, thereby stabilizing the spine.

When It’s Recommended:

  • Degenerative disc disease

  • Spinal instability or deformities such as scoliosis

  • Fractures, infections, or tumors affecting spine stability

Benefits:

  • Provides stability to the spine

  • Reduces pain caused by abnormal movement

  • Prevents further degeneration of affected segments

4. Artificial Disc Replacement

An artificial disc replacement is an alternative to spinal fusion. Instead of removing movement between vertebrae, the surgeon replaces the damaged disc with an artificial one to preserve mobility.

When It’s Recommended:

  • Single-level disc degeneration in the cervical or lumbar spine

  • Chronic back pain not relieved by conservative methods

Benefits:

  • Maintains normal spinal motion

  • Reduces stress on adjacent discs

  • Shorter recovery period compared to fusion

5. Foraminotomy

A foraminotomy involves enlarging the openings (foramina) where nerve roots exit the spine. This relieves pressure caused by bone spurs or herniated discs.

When It’s Recommended:

  • Nerve compression leading to arm or leg pain

  • Spinal arthritis or degenerative changes

  • Persistent numbness or weakness

Benefits:

  • Relieves pain and restores nerve function

  • Preserves spinal stability

  • Minimally invasive procedure with quick recovery

6. Kyphoplasty and Vertebroplasty

These are minimally invasive procedures used to treat vertebral compression fractures often caused by osteoporosis.

When It’s Recommended:

  • Compression fractures due to osteoporosis or trauma

  • Severe back pain not relieved by medications

Benefits:

  • Immediate pain relief in most patients

  • Restores spinal height and alignment (especially with kyphoplasty)

  • Quick recovery and short hospital stay

7. Microdiscectomy

A microdiscectomy is a minimally invasive surgery to remove a small portion of the herniated disc that compresses a nerve root. It is one of the most successful treatments for sciatica.

When It’s Recommended:

  • Lumbar disc herniation causing leg pain

  • Weakness or tingling in lower limbs

Benefits:

  • Smaller incision and faster healing

  • Reduced risk of infection

  • Effective and long-lasting pain relief

8. Scoliosis Surgery

Scoliosis surgery corrects abnormal curvature of the spine using rods, screws, and bone grafts to align and stabilize the vertebrae.

When It’s Recommended:

  • Severe spinal curvature affecting posture and breathing

  • Progressive scoliosis in adolescents or adults

Benefits:

  • Improves spinal alignment and posture

  • Prevents further deformity progression

  • Enhances lung function and overall appearance

9. Endoscopic Spine Surgery

Endoscopic spine surgery is a modern, minimally invasive technique where the surgeon operates through tiny incisions using a high-definition endoscope.

When It’s Recommended:

  • Herniated discs

  • Spinal stenosis

  • Nerve compression

Benefits:

  • Minimal blood loss and tissue damage

  • Faster recovery and minimal scarring

  • Reduced hospital stay and post-surgical discomfort
